Article 20: Customer due diligence measures
Georgios Pavlidis
Chapter 100 in The EU Anti-Money Laundering Directive and Regulation, 2026, pp 536-542 from Edward Elgar Publishing
Abstract:
This chapter comments on Article 20 of the Anti-Money Laundering Regulation (EU) 2024/1624, enumerating CDD measures such as customer identification, beneficial-owner verification, and transaction monitoring. It emphasises proportionality and the use of Anti-Money Laundering Authority (AMLA) guidelines to ensure consistency.
